EiTB censors the appearance of a Laudio producer for wearing a t-shirt with the slogan 'Altsasucos libre'
  • The local producer of Laudio was due to appear in an ETB-2 session, but he took the t-shirt with the slogan "Altsasucos free, no police montage" to the recording and, in the end, they did not receive their statements.
Aiaraldea @aiaraldea 2018ko ekainaren 27a
Juan Angel Lekanda, zentsuratua izan den laudioko ekoizlea (Argazkia: Aiaraldea.eus)

Last week the local producer of Laudio, Juan Angel Lekanda, had an appointment with a famous ETB-2 program. "I don't want to say his name because the producers are not to blame, because it was the decision of the management of the EITB," he explains.

The program is broadcast throughout the week and is linked to gastronomy, of course. The Laudioan had to talk about his activity. On that day, Lekanda decided to wear a t-shirt with a slogan in favor of the defendants in Altsasu, and the workers of the production company informed him that the EITB did not allow them to receive such things.

The local producer, for his part, replied that he did not intend to withdraw it. Finally, the members of the production company contacted the EITB and the public entity decided not to make the recording of Juan Angel Lekanda.

The Laudioan describes what happened as censorship: "I would understand if my clothes - xenophobic, for example - spread a message of hatred, but the shirt only expresses what a large part of Basque society denounces".

Aiaraldea.eus contacted EITB to release its version but, for the moment, there was no response.
